Key differences

  • SCHH costs 1.00% less per year.
  • SCHH is significantly larger than PSTR —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
  • PSTR is classified as alternative, while SCHH is equity — different risk/return profiles.
  • PSTR follows a tactical allocation strategy; SCHH uses index tracking.
  • SCHH has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
